在法肯豪森和內維格爾發迴的資料的幫助下,德國通訊局迅速對恩尼格碼密碼機進行技術性改進。


    為了不讓法國和波蘭情報機構引起警覺,德國人故意讓這些改進措施看起來是正常的、循序漸進的性能更新和改進。


    德國人采取了幾項措施:一、把擾碼轉子內部的接線方式重新進行了調整。


    二、把轉子的數量從3個增加到5個,使用的時候從5個轉子中隨機選擇3個安裝到密碼機上。這樣一來,3個轉子的排列組合數量就從6種變成了60種。


    更關鍵的是,波蘭人花費了大量時間辛辛苦苦分類整理並記錄形成的“字母環特征值”對照表就全然無效了。如果還要按照原來的方式重新弄出一份字典,就要耗費10倍的代價。


    三、把插線板上的字母接線從6對增加到了10對,密鑰空間又大大增加了,是原來的倍。


    這對波蘭專家是一個致命的打擊,他們的“算力”已達到了極限,原本他們使用6台相同的“炸彈機”來試驗6種轉子的排列組合,現在需要60台才能達到原來的效率。


    而製造這樣一台新的“炸彈機”費用是原先一台的好幾倍,60台就得數百倍,這是一個天大的資金窟窿,他們的拆西牆補東牆拉來的預算早就已捉襟見肘。


    希特勒和勃洛姆堡、戈林等德國高層人物,以及在金陵和華夏專家保持密切溝通的法肯豪森和內維格爾終於鬆了一口氣,心想這迴就算還沒能高枕無憂,起碼也能讓對方在短時間內束手無措了吧?


    然而,宋鴻飛很快就給了法肯豪森和內維格爾當頭一棒,他又向倆人展示了針對改進後恩尼格碼機的破解方法。


    德國人震驚得無以複加,這些改進措施采取了最嚴格的保密,無關人等無法接觸,外界更絕無可能獲悉。他們並沒有向中方透露擾碼轉子內部新的接線方式,宋鴻飛如何得知?


    宋鴻飛輕描淡寫地表示:“我的論文中有從密文和密鑰倒推出轉子內部連線狀態的方法,其中的數學原理就是置換矩陣,借助計算機的強大算力來求解這個矩陣方程,在有限的時間內是可行的。”


    法肯豪森和內維格爾麵麵相覷,冷汗直下。這等於說密碼機的改進還沒有來得及全麵普及就已宣告無效,他們的密碼在高明的破解者麵前近乎於透明。


    宋鴻飛說得自然簡單,其實他也是占盡了上帝之眼的便宜。


    後世穿越來的他知曉曆史上1938年-1940年間德國對恩尼格碼機進行的改進措施,現在雖然曆史的進程因他的出現平添了變數,但其結果卻沒有變,隻不過德國人的改進提前了一兩年。


    不過宋鴻飛無從判斷的是,發生了這種種變化,波蘭人以及二戰爆發後盟軍專家是否還能像曆史上一樣破解德軍的密碼機?


    雖然戰爭的勝敗取決於綜合實力,情報諜戰不是主因,卻也是一個無法忽略的重要因素。早前他已推演過,歐陸大戰各方纏鬥越緊,並不會殃及到遠東,反而更有利坐山觀虎鬥,這是華夏博弈的最優解。


    心念電轉間忽然冒出一個念頭,往後德國人發起閃電戰首先拿波蘭開刀以致二次世界大戰爆發,是不是也有此事的原因?


    真是突如電閃驚覺般一個激靈,足以讓他心中翻起千重巨浪。


    不過宋鴻飛並不認為他的做法有什麽不地道,在國家利益麵前從來就沒有什麽道德情義可言。現在東洋人在華北蠢蠢欲動,時局已是十萬火急,華夏亟需強大自己,在內憂外患、風雨飄搖之際趨利避害,以國之名義任何行為都是無可無可厚非的。


    再者,當時波蘭與華夏的關係並不友好。


    處在德、蘇兩大強國夾擊之中的波蘭對蘇聯的戒備一向比對德國更甚。早自一戰後的巴黎和會,波蘭的外交策略就是極力想犧牲華夏拉攏日本,意圖支持日本在遠東侵略擴張來牽製宿敵蘇聯,比各大列強更為露骨。


    波日從此兩國各懷鬼胎,一拍即合,在對華問題上狼狽為奸,嚴重損害了華夏利益。


    宋鴻飛清楚地記得後世有材料表明,當時波日進行了情報合作,波蘭將其破譯密碼的專長傳授給了日本,日軍的破譯技術得以突飛猛進。“九一八”前後,日軍之所以能夠破譯張少帥和東北軍、金陵間的大量電報,波蘭在關東軍的顧問起到了至關重要的作用。


    在國聯投票表決對日製裁以維護和平正義時,波蘭公開跳出來表示反對,赤裸裸為日本張目。偽滿洲國成立後,波蘭和它眉來眼去開展外交活動,嚴重侵犯了華夏的主權,國民政府高層對波蘭的行徑相當憤怒。


    以德報怨從來不是宋鴻飛的風格,你做了初一,那就不要怪我做十五,隻能怪你咎由自取。敵人的朋友縱然不是敵人,但也不會是朋友,以直報怨,以德報德,來而不往非禮也。


    德國人震驚之餘,采取了更多的措施加強密碼機的安全性:


    一、對轉子進行了改造,使得轉子芯外側的字母圈可以繞著轉子芯旋轉以設置不同的位置。


    二、每日密鑰中的轉子初始位置也讓發送者自己選擇。


    這樣一來,通用密碼本上的日密鑰就不包含轉子的初始位置了,每份密電的前6個字母變成使用不同的加密密鑰。“大量使用同一個通用密鑰加密”——這個重大缺陷就被彌補上了。


    不過,讓德國人目瞪口呆的是,這時候宋鴻飛再次展示了另外一種有效的破解方式。德國的通訊和密碼專家實在無法想象,自己絞盡了腦汁構想出的秘法竟這麽快就被人輕而易舉地破解了?


    宋鴻飛道:“重複兩次加密——這是一個致命的漏洞,萬變不離其宗,隻要這一點沒有消除,就有辦法進行破解。”


    德國專家簡直已把宋鴻飛視若天人,隻能感歎人的智慧真是無窮無盡的。


    直到後來,德國人規定信息密鑰隻需輸入一次之後,這個破解方法才算徹底失效——也就是說波蘭人的破解方法再也無以為繼。


    一時間,德國人簡直要欣喜若狂。


    然而,“一個字母加密後永遠不會是其自身”——這個看起來不是漏洞的缺陷卻無法通過改進來彌補,德國人也從來沒意識到這是個缺陷。直到看了宋鴻飛的資料後才如遭雷擊,呆立當場。


    受限於恩尼格碼密碼機反射器的結構設計原理,要彌補這個漏洞隻能把密碼機的機構設計推倒重來。


    德國專家仔細研究了宋鴻飛針對這個缺陷的破解方法,他們經過縝密推演後發現,這個破解方法確實有理論上的可能,但憑人力進行是無法完成的。


    宋鴻飛平靜地道:“破解密碼機的方法已經超出了人力所及的範圍,不過,人類做不到的事情,不代表計算機也無法做到。恩尼格碼是機器創造出來的密碼怪獸,自然也可以由機器來戰勝它。”


    宋鴻飛所說就是曆史上二戰中英國專家圖靈所尋求的破解方法,隻不過按照現在的形勢看來,圖靈的業績尚未誕生就會被提早扼殺了。當然,這個天大的秘密就不能為外人所知了。


    德國專家無言以對,卻早已心悅誠服。對於計算機,他們也是兩眼一抹黑,當時德國並沒有研製出真正意義上的現代計算機,整個歐洲都沒有,隻有美利堅和華夏有。


    德國人自然很明白,雖然人力無法破解,但也說明了恩尼格碼並不是一種完美無缺的密碼係統,對他們心理層麵上的影響和觸動不可謂沒有。


    希特勒再也無法淡定了,“這個宋鴻飛——”他心中不由生出一種高深莫測之感。


    “他們的計算機竟然有如此驚人的威力?” 希特勒仿佛若有所思。


    思索良久,他歎出一口氣,露出一個苦澀無奈的表情,喃喃自語似地道:“在這方麵,他們是老師,確實走在了我們的前麵。”


    任希特勒再如何自吹自擂雅利安人種高貴優越,此刻也不得不放下原本輕視東方人的高傲姿態。


    德國智囊團充分認識到現代科技的驚人威力後,驚歎不已,早已向他提出需向華夏虛心求教現代計算機技術,他也深有感觸,二話不說立即批準了。

章節目錄

閱讀記錄

穿越民國之烽火遠征所有內容均來自互聯網,繁體小說網隻為原作者盜帥夜留香的小說進行宣傳。歡迎各位書友支持盜帥夜留香並收藏穿越民國之烽火遠征最新章節